Diana Ross is an iconic American singer and actress, renowned for her powerful voice and dynamic stage presence. Rising to fame as the lead singer of The Supremes, one of the most successful Motown acts of the 1960s, Ross has had a remarkable solo career with numerous hits, including 'Ain't No Mountain High Enough' and 'Endless Love.' Her contributions to music, film, and fashion have made her a cultural icon, and she remains a significant influence in the entertainment industry.
